ABSTRACT

Symptomatic epiphora has been rarely observed in patients jwith only one canaliculus obstruction. The authors experienced 7 cases of only lower canahculus obstruction without epiphora. Tear drainge of these eyes was assessed using dacryoscintigraphy and compared with the comtrol eyes. The measurement of T1/2 valuse, the duration of which a given amount of 99m-Tc-phytate drops to half in the conjunctival fornix was performed. The T1/2 valuse was 368.1 seconds in average in the eye with the lower canaliculus obstruction and 263.3 seconds in the control eyes(p
